cletus Posted August 14, 2007 Share Posted August 14, 2007 Our home premier league record vs Arsenal :- ...att.....season.......result....................... 16,454 (92/93).......W 1-0 14,051 (93/94).......D 1-1 23,452 (94/95).......W 3-1 29,834 (95/96).......D 1-1 24,303 (96/97).......L 0-2 28,212 (97/98).......L 1-4 27,012 (98/99).......L 1-2 ...n/a.. (99/00)................. ...n/a.. (00/01)................. 25,893 (01/02).......L 2-3 29,840 (02/03).......W 2-0 28,627 (03/04).......L 0-2 22,992 (04/05).......L 0-1 22,504 (05/06).......W 1-0 21,852 (06/07).......L 0-2 ///////////////////////////////////////////////// total att:- 315,026 ave att = 24,233 Played 13 times at home in Premier League.... Rovers won 4 times Arsenal won 7 times Score draws 2 No-score draws 0 Goals for ....13 Goals against....19 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
